"STC Group" exhibits a distinguished experiences in the "Social Responsibility Exhibition" next Sunday

STC Group to exhibit a long years experience of community responsibility in the field during its participation in the “Gallery of Social Responsibility”, which will be kicked off of its second assembly next Sunday over three days between April 15 to 17, under the patronage of His Royal Highness Prince Faisal bin Salman bin Abdul Aziz Al Saud, at the Intercontinental Hotel – Riyadh.
An integrated team from STC will provide a full overview to all “STC” pavilion visitors, which was put up in the exhibition on the overall achievements in the area of social responsibility, which includes a series of worthy and excellent programs that have accomplished a successful interaction channels with the local community through strategic initiatives that have achieved high response in terms of the set objectives and the implementation tools with the local development goals and the realization of the community comprehensive capabilities.
